Summary
On this episode, Dr. Bob Sanbor n, President & CEO of CHILDREN AT RISK, and co-host Luis Negreros, Chief Financial Officer at CHILDREN AT RISK, dive into: HISD Updates: Claire Partain , Houston ISD reporter for the Houston Chronicle , discusses the latest on special education, the New Education System (NES), and recent STAAR results. Fatal ICE Shootings: Krystal Gomez , Managing Attorney at the Texas Immigration Law Council, examines the legal and policy questions surrounding recent ICE shootings and immigration enforcement. AI & Education: Miguel Guhlin , Director of Professional Development at the Texas Computer Education Association, shares how AI is changing classrooms and what it means for students, teachers, and families.
